CVE-2024-45736

CVSS 3.1 Score 6.5 of 10 (medium)

Details

Published Oct 14, 2024
Updated: Oct 16, 2024
CWE ID 400

Summary

CVE-2024-45736 is a vulnerability affecting Splunk Enterprise versions below 9.3.1, 9.2.3, and 9.1.6 and Splunk Cloud Platform versions below 9.2.2403.107, 9.1.2312.204, and 9.1.2312.111. A low-privileged user, without holding the "admin" or "power" roles, can exploit this issue by crafting a malformed "INGEST_EVAL" parameter in a search query during a Field Transformation process. The result is a splunkd daemon crash that could potentially lead to system instability or denial of service.
